| ADJECTIVE | 1 | attendant, accompanying, concomitant, incidental, incidental to | Following as a consequence |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2 | attendant, attending, in attendance | Present (at meeting or event etc.) | |
| NOUN | 1 | attendant, attender, tender | Someone who waits on or tends to or attends to the needs of another |
| 2 | attendant, attender, attendee, meeter | A person who is present and participates in a meeting | |
| 3 | attendant, accompaniment, concomitant, co-occurrence | An event or situation that happens at the same time as or in connection with another |
